What Makes a Cracking Window Cleaning Job Leads Service in UK

You wouldn’t buy a squeegee just ‘cause it’s shiny, right? Same goes here. When looking for a lead provider, peek behind the curtain. Are they fishing for jobs in your patch, or do they overpromise and underdeliver? Over my years, I’ve learnt the hard way: the cheapest is rarely the best.

What you need:

  • Local knowledge – Do they genuinely know UK like the back of their hand?
  • Quality of leads – Are these live jobs or time-wasters?
  • Support you can actually get hold of – Not just a chat bot.
  • Costs – Transparent without sneaky “small print” fees.
I once signed up with a provider promising me “guaranteed, exclusive leads”. Turned out, three other window cleaners got the same ones. What a palaver! Learn from my mistakes.

Quality Over Quantity: The Heart of Window Cleaning Leads in UK

Don’t be dazzled by silly numbers. Trust me, I’d rather have five genuine jobs than fifteen names who ghost me. Real quality? It’s the difference between a cheerful regular and someone who “just wants a quote”. Feel the difference!

Some signs you’re onto a winner:

  • Lead info includes job type, window count, accessible contact details
  • Clients expecting a response (not surprised by your call)
  • Less duplication – You’re not fighting five other squeegee heroes
From my notepad: I closed over 60% of jobs through one reliable provider in UK. With others, my conversion rate barely nudged 10%. It all comes down to the basics – clarity, and true interest.

What’s Fair Pay? Crunching the Numbers with UK’s Lead Providers

Let’s talk brass tacks. What’s decent value for real leads? Entry rates vary: some services clip a pay-per-lead fee, others want you on a monthly plan. Don’t let flash offers blind you. Once, I was slapped with a “lead bundle” – most jobs were a wild goose chase. Lesson: scrutinise each fee. Simple maths: subtract the cost of the lead from what you’ll actually earn. You want a win. (Don’t let them get fat on your elbow grease.)

Warning lights:

  • Minimum commitments over six months
  • Hidden “admin” extras
  • Charges even if leads are cold or bogus
Remember, in UK there’s always another service round the corner. Loyalty’s lovely, but only if they treat you right.

Guaranteed Quality – What Does It REALLY Mean in UK?

“Guaranteed quality” gets thrown about like confetti. But what’s the catch? A genuine guarantee means if the lead’s iffy—fake, old, or utterly off-target—you get a refund or replacement. Simple as that. My best providers always owned up and sorted it sharpish. One time, I had three duff leads in a week; within hours, credits landed in my account, no arm-twisting required.

A real guarantee:

  • Clear policy you can read, not buried in legalese
  • Easy refund or credit process
  • Real humans answering stickier queries
If it sounds cagey or vague, step away—plenty more fish in the window-cleaning sea.

Contract Terms & Exit: Don’t Get Stuck in UK

Ever heard of golden handcuffs? Some services try to chain you up with long contracts. Short and sweet is best. Keep a magnifying glass handy—scan for exit clauses, termination fees, anything dodgy. A mate of mine in UK got trapped for a year, paying even when the leads went cold as last week’s toast.

Top tips:

  • Insist on minimum commitment (monthly rolling if you can get it)
  • No harsh penalties for calling it quits
  • Solid process for cancelation—clear as day
Remember, your business should be agile, not at the mercy of fine print.

What details do window cleaning leads include for jobs in UK?

Expect the essentials: full address, type of windows, frequency—one-off or regular, any awkward access bits, special requests, and contact details. Some leads go the extra mile and toss in photos, rough size guides, or pet warnings (nobody likes an ambush from Mr Fluffy). For UK, you’ll often see notes on parking or residents-only restrictions—handy for van users.

Do I need insurance before taking on window cleaning jobs in UK?

You don’t have to, but it’s just good business. Customers in UK trust pros who hold public liability—should anything go wrong, even a dropped bucket on a prized rose bush, you’re covered. Insurance’s not costly (sometimes under £10 per week), helps open bigger contracts, and lets you sleep soundly. Some lead sites even require proof as a badge of credibility.
